How to Choose Best ski hydration backpack

Choosing the right ski hydration backpack involves considering several key factors. To help with your decision, I’ve outlined the most important criteria to keep in mind when selecting a hydration pack for your winter adventures.

Reservoir Capacity

The size of the water reservoir is crucial for how long you can stay hydrated on the slopes. Most ski hydration backpacks offer reservoirs between 2L to 3L. If you plan to be out all day, a larger reservoir is beneficial.

  • 2L reservoir for short outings.
  • 3L reservoir for longer ski days.

Insulation Features

To prevent your water from freezing, look for backpacks with insulated drinking tubes or compartments. This feature is especially important for extended use in very cold conditions.

  • Insulated drinking tubes are a must.
  • Some packs offer insulated reservoirs.

Comfort and Fit

A well-fitted backpack ensures comfort during your ski sessions. Look for adjustable straps, ergonomic designs, and low-profile options that do not hinder your movements.

  • Adjustable straps for a personalized fit.
  • Low-profile designs reduce bulk.

Storage Options

Consider additional storage for gear and essentials. Many hydration packs come with compartments for snacks, keys, and other necessities. The more organized you are, the better your experience will be on the slopes.

  • Look for multiple pockets for organization.
  • Dedicated compartments for snacks and gear.

Durability

Skiing can be tough on equipment, so choose backpacks made from durable, water-resistant materials. This ensures your gear stays dry and the pack lasts through many winters.

  • Choose water-resistant materials.
  • Look for reinforced seams for added durability.

Care and Maintenance Tips

To keep your ski hydration backpack in top condition, follow these care and maintenance tips.

Cleaning the Reservoir

After each use, clean the reservoir with warm water and mild soap to prevent mold and bacteria buildup.

Drying Properly

Always allow your reservoir and tube to dry completely before storing to avoid any odors or mildew.

Inspect for Damage

Regularly check for any signs of wear or damage, especially on straps and seams, to ensure safety.

Store in a Cool, Dry Place

When not in use, store your backpack in a cool, dry location to preserve its materials and longevity.
